UPDATE: There are a number of caveats with this release that we should
probably make clear.  They are as follows.

 * You need to register your chosen player name and password at
http://stats.agrip.org.uk/reg/new/
 * You then need to set the "name" and "password" variables in the
console, with the "name" and "password" commands before connecting.  We
are aware that the password command conflicts with that used for
non-MAUTH games that happen to have passwords and will fix this in the
next release.
 * The connect command requires you to specify the master server you
want to use; the only one is agrip.org.uk.  You will need to type
something like "connect agrip.org.uk tbrn.net" when all game servers
have been upgraded.
 * Some areas of the Stats and Servers web page will be activated when
the data has been expunged, following this trial.  The player names list
had been abused by people before we developed MAUTH - they had used some
pretty disgusting player names on purpose - so this will help us stop
those people, as well as protect your identity to a large extent.
 * Currently no feedback is supplied if you get the name and password
wrong - we're going to fix that in the next release too.
 * Currently there is no way to set your name and password via the
launcher, but in the next release we'll make this not only possible but
happen automatically so you don't forget.
